sure, easy to author with multiple audio tracks. Render the video, render each audio track separately, then once you’ve dropped the main video/audio combo into DVDA, you can drag in the supplemental audio tracks on to the DVDA timeline. Won’t need to struggle to sync them in DVDA since all will start from zero.
then the user just chooses which audio track to use.
can make it more complex / user-friendly, so that a button will take the user to a specific video/audio combination.
eg: add same video 3 times (will only be physically added once), specify the audio for each one, and you’re good to go.
Will just be adjusting the properties in each case.
